Identifying Digital Fraud: A Resource for Internet Users
Staying safe online requires awareness and the ability to spot digital scams. Be suspicious of strange emails or messages, especially those demanding personal data like credentials or bank details. Look for badly grammar and demanding language, which are frequent signs of a fake attempt. Always confirm the validity of any platform before entering sensitive information; look for the lock in the browser bar and verify the domain name. If anything seems too unbelievable, it probably is.
Online Scam Tactics
Unfortunately, cyberspace has become a breeding ground for con artists employing increasingly sophisticated tactics. Protecting yourself requires vigilance and familiarity of common schemes. Be very wary of unexpected emails , especially those asking for sensitive details or immediate responses . Don't click on links in suspicious emails without carefully verifying their legitimacy. Typical fraud include phishing attempts impersonating established businesses, online dating schemes designed to steal funds , and fake investment schemes promising incredible gains. Confirm details with the official source through a separate, trusted channel . Keep in mind that if something seems too good to be true , it probably is. Consider these suggestions :
- Scrutinize all correspondence before responding.
- Create complex passwords for all your online accounts .
- Be cautious of high-pressure situations .
- Keep your software up to date.
- Flag potential scams to the proper channels .
Internet Scams : Identifying and Flagging Dubious Actions
Safeguarding yourself from web scams requires caution. Stay wary for unexpected communications seeking private information like account numbers or credentials. Watch out for pressing demands or offers that look too amazing to be genuine. If something appears off , rely on your instincts . Flag any dubious emails to the FTC and your financial institution . Keep in mind that you're not compelled to provide sensitive data unless you have started the contact .
